Redigere Excel-makroer: tips og veiledningsvideo

Innholdsfortegnelse:

Anonim

Med vanlige spørsmål for å svare på spørsmålene dine

VBA -makroer er programkoder som Excel -brukere effektivt kan kjøre oppgaver gjentatte ganger og automatisk. For dette formålet kan visse kommandosekvenser som museklikk og tastaturoppføringer registreres som en makro. Alternativt kan eksisterende makroer kopieres og vedtas i Excel. Den opprettede makroen kan redigeres etterpå og eventuelt leveres med en tastekombinasjon. I tillegg lar Excel deg til og med tilordne en makro til en knapp slik at kommandosekvensene aktiveres med et klikk på knappen.

Hva står VBA for og hva har det å gjøre med redigering av makroer?

de Visual Basic for applikasjoner (VBA) er et programmeringsspråk som makroen er basert på. Dette skriptspråket kan brukes til å lage makroer som brukes til automatisk utførelse av kommandosekvenser. VBA -makrokoden kan brukes i Office -programmer i Visual Basic Editor kan sees og justeres. Fordelen er at VBA ikke bare kan brukes av programmeringsprofesjonelle, men er også egnet for nybegynnere.

Instruksjonsvideo: Microsoft Excel: Lag, rediger og kjør makroer

Hvordan opprettes makroer i Excel?

Alternativet for å lage og redigere makroer finner du i kategorien "Utvikler". Imidlertid må registeret først aktiveres i Excel -alternativene slik at det er synlig i menylinjen. Når dette trinnet er utført, kan Excel -brukere lime inn eller kopiere makroer i arbeidsboken. Når brukere vil redigere en makro, gir Excel informasjon om forskjellige kommandoer, objekter og metoder som bør endres for tilpasningen. Gamle Excel 4.0 -makroer, som fortsatt støttes i de nyere Excel -versjonene, kan også slås opp i katalogen. Alternativt kan de enkelte arbeidstrinnene registreres. Opptaket av de utførte kommandoene kan lagres i dialogboksen som vises for den gjeldende arbeidsboken. Et makronavn kan også tilordnes.

Rediger Excel -makroer: øk køer og hastighet

Hvis en Excel -makro skal stoppe i en viss periode før den kjøres, kan en kø settes inn. Ventetiden kan stilles inn etter behov. Når tiden går ut, kjører Excel makroen. På den annen side kan brukere også fremskynde utførelsen av en makro. Hvis koden er lengre, vil det ta tid å vise det ferdige resultatet. Derfor kan skjermoppdateringen slås av. En makro kan også stoppe en stund.

Hvordan kan jeg redigere Excel -makroer?

Naviger til den aktuelle kategorien og klikk på Makroer. Klikk på makroen du vil redigere i listen over makroer i dialogboksen, og velg deretter Rediger. Alternativt kan du bruke ALT + F11.

Overføring og overføring av Excel -makroer

Excel tilbyr muligheten til å overføre opprettet VBA -makroer til alle arbeidsbøker. Dette betyr at de nødvendige makroene ikke trenger å opprettes for hver nye arbeidsbok og derfor alltid er tilgjengelige. Kildekoder kan også sendes videre til andre mennesker, slik at de kan bruke makroer for sine personlige arbeidsbøker. Den lagrede filen kan deretter sendes på e -post. I tillegg kan makroprosjektet også signeres digitalt for å identifisere de siste endringene og foreslå tillit. Andre brukere kan bestemme den digitale signaturen. Makroprosjekter bør imidlertid bare signeres hvis kodene er testet tilstrekkelig for deres funksjon på forhånd.

Slik kan du løse problemer med makroer i Excel

Hvis Excel -brukere overfører makroer som er opprettet til andre arbeidsbøker, kan det oppstå feilmeldinger. Dette kan for eksempel skyldes tilgjengeligheten av data eller andre spesielle tilfeller. Årsaken trenger ikke nødvendigvis å være en feil kode. Feilmeldinger kan slås av i slike tilfeller. Imidlertid kan problemer med utførelsen også oppstå på grunn av sikkerhetsinnstillinger. Endre sikkerhetsinnstillingene for å kunne ringe og utføre makroer.

Rediger VBA- og Excel -makroer: egnet for alle ferdighetsnivåer

Ved å bruke makroer i Excel kan repetitive oppgaver utføres effektivt. For å gjøre dette opprettes ganske enkelt koder som kan lagres og brukes i arbeidsboken. Men du trenger ikke å skrive kodene selv. Nybegynnere kan overta eksisterende makroer ved å kopiere og lime inn kommandosekvensen. Makroene kan også brukes som grunnlag og redigeres. Objektkatalogen gir hjelp. Til slutt tilbyr Excel muligheten til å overføre opprettede VBA -makroer til forskjellige arbeidsbøker eller overføre individuelle kodetekster til andre.

Viktige vanlige spørsmål

Hva er en makro?

En makro er en sekvens av kommandoer for å utføre oppgaver eller funksjoner automatisk. VBA -skriptspråket brukes til å lage en makro. Makroer kan brukes i alle Office -programmer.

Hvordan er en makro strukturert?

Makroer består av et kodenavn (f.eks. Under eller Dim) og instruksjonene som skal utføres. Koden følger med Slutt (Sub eller Dim) fullført.

Hvor finner jeg muligheten til å lage makroer?

I kategorien "Utviklerverktøy" i kategorien "Koder" har Excel -brukere muligheten til å spille inn makroer, definere, opprette og redigere makronavn. Fanen må imidlertid være aktivert i alternativene på forhånd.